1
Q

natural numbers

A

counting numbers

N=1,2,3,…∞

2
Q

whole numbers

A

counting numbers & 0

W=0,1,2,3,…∞

3
Q

negative numbers

A

number less than zero

4
Q

integer

A

a whole number (not a fractional number) | can be positive, negative, or zero
I=…,-3,-2,-1,0,1,2,3,…

5
Q

even number

A

a number is even if it is divisible by 2 and remainder is zero

6
Q

odd number

A

a number is odd if it is not divisible by 2 and remainder is 1

7
Q

prime number

A

a positive integer with only two factors, 1 and itself

8
Q

prime numbers between 1 and 200

A

2, 3, 5, 7, 11, 13, 17, 19, 23, 29, 31, 37, 41, 43, 47, 53, 59, 61, 67, 71, 73, 79, 83, 89, 97, 101, 103, 107, 109, 113, 127, 131, 137, 139, 149, 151, 157, 163, 167, 173, 179, 181, 191, 193, 197, 199

9
Q

composite numbers

A

a positive integer which is not prime (i.e., has factors other than one and itself)

10
Q

rational numbers

A

a number which can be expressed in the form p/q, where p and q are integers and q≠0
Example: 3/4, 7/1

11
Q

irrational numbers

A

a real number that cannot be written as a simple fraction

Example: π = 3.1415…. as a fraction it could only be written as an approximation 22/7

12
Q

imaginary number

A

i=√-1 useful for calculating the square roots of negative numbers

13
Q

complex number

A

a combination of real and imaginary numbers

Example: -2+πi, 2+3i
